Anti-caking Agents- keep powdered food flowing freely and prevent lumping, caking, and moisture absorption
pH control agents- control acidity and alkalinity
Preservatives- help prevent chemical reactions that cause food to deteriorate
Stabilizers, thickeners, and texturizers- give food a uniform texture

Whales not required to maintain the body mass in the water, the skeleton is light and basic. The fatty marrow in the spongy bones, which are coated in a thin coating of compact bone, formerly made up a third of the whale's oil production.The flippers in whale skeletons feature homologous bones (humerus, radius, ulna, and phalanges organised in digits) found in other animals, including humans, as shown in this Blainville's beaked whale (Mesoplodon densirostris). This dwarf sperm whale (Kogia sima) skeleton only displays the lower jaw's teeth and the structure of the pectoral fin (flipper).
